uva-basketball newUVA basketball maintains its spot at #2 in the Associated Press and USA Today coaches national polls this week.

Virginia (17-0, 5-0 ACC) received first-place votes in both polls for the second straight week. Kentucky (17-0) remains atop both polls.

Gonzaga (18-1), Villanova (17-2) and Duke (16-2, 4-2 ACC) round out the Top 5. Villanova lost at Georgetown, 78-58, Monday night, hours after the polls were released. Duke trounced Pitt, 79-65, at home on Monday night.

Notre Dame (17-2, 5-1 ACC) moved up to #8 in the AP poll and #9 in the USA Today poll. Louisville (15-3, 3-2 ACC) is at #10 in both polls, with UNC (14-4, 4-1 ACC) at #15 in both polls.

VCU (15-3) is ranked #16 in both national polls.

Back to Virginia basketball: the ‘Hoos are second in the KenPom.com, ESPN BPI and Jeff Sagarin power rankings, with Kentucky atop those rankings.
